The Internet Security Alliance is a nonprofit organization based in Arlington, Virginia, focused on information security issues. It serves as a forum for information sharing and thought leadership, and it represents corporate security interests before lawmakers and regulators. The alliance works to identify and standardize best practices in Internet security and network survivability and fosters collaboration to develop and implement information security solutions.

It is a cross-industry trade association drawing participants from Defense & Aerospace, Banking & Financial, Food Service, Entertainment, Telecommunications and Manufacturing, with leadership spanning the United States and international markets across four continents. In early 2023 it launched the Fixing American Cybersecurity campaign, illustrating its active role in shaping cybersecurity policy and practice.
